Samenvatting:

The shocking story of how PFAS, the “forever chemicals” found in everyday household products, poisoned an entire nation

Poisoning the Well draws on original, shoe-leather reporting in four highly contaminated towns and damning documents from the polluters’ own files to trace an ugly history of corporate greed and devastated human lives.

We learn that PFAS, toxic chemicals found in everything from cooking pans to mascara, are coursing through the veins of 97 percent of Americans. We witness the pain of families who lost sisters and daughters, cousins and neighbors after PFAS leached into their drinking water. We discover evidence that the makers of forever chemicals may have known for decades about the deadly risks of their products—because their own scientists have been documenting these dangers since the 1960s. And we see the failure of our government, time after time, to provide basic protections to its citizens.
